This course provides an overview of renewable energy and the energy transition exploring recent progress and the trends driving the global energy transition. This course will also provide a comprehensive introduction to the fundamentals of data, digitalisation and artificial intelligence. These sessions will equip attendees with an understanding of the main methods in the field of AI with a particular focus on neural networks and deep learning. Building on these fundamentals we will explore the application of AI to solve problems in the renewable energy sector from load forecasting to predictive maintenance and network control and optimisation. These sessions will feature case studies that draw on the latest research in these areas. The course concludes with an exploration of the impact of AI and data centres on energy consumption and future directions of AI research.
- Energy Transitions and Renewable Energy Technology
- Trends in Renewable Energy
- Data and Digitalisation in the Energy System
- Fundamentals of AI
- Introduction to Deep Learning
- Deep Learning for Electricity Load Forecasting
- Predictive Maintenance of Renewables using AI
- Battery Energy Storage Systems and AI
- Reinforcement Learning and the Learning to Run A Power Network Challenge
- The Impact of AI on Energy Consumption
- The Future: Progress on AI for the Energy Transition
